Charity overview

Activities - how the charity spends its money

The Foundation makes financial grants to individuals and organisations within the UK and certain other jurisdictions with the objective of preventing or relieving poverty or financial hardship among employees and former employees, and the dependants and local communities of employees and former employees, of Amalgamated Metal Corporation PLC and its associated companies

Income and expenditure

Data for financial year ending 31 December 2023

Total income: £16,467
Total expenditure: £11,563
